Fennel Salad Recipe

Fennel is a very underrated vegetable in my opinion. It has a slightly licorice taste and contains a crunch much like celery. It has been used in herbal medicine for tummy troubles. I however love fennel salad! And my one year old finds it just as appealing.That is why I thought I would share this fennel salad recipe with you.

1 head fennel, chopped

2 tbsp red wine vinegar

3 tbsp olive oil

1 tsp garlic powder

Salt and pepper to taste

This is a simple fennel salad, although there are many that are more complex this one is perfect for a quick side dish or lunch.
In a bowl place chopped fennel. In a small bowl place vinegar, olive oil, garlic powder salt and pepper. Whisk until combined, pour over fennel and enjoy. This keeps really well in the fridge for a few day so it is great to bring to work.
